ICC, NE must win to stay in MACJC baseball tourney

Both ICC and Northeast are in a must-win situation in their respective MACJC state tournament baseball series today.

ICC lost 10-7 at home to Pearl River on Friday night in a game marred by a seventh-inning fracas. Nine players – five from ICC (29-18) and four from Pearl River (24-25) – were ejected before the game resumed.

The teams will play again today at 2 p.m. A third game, if needed, will follow.

ICC’s scheduled starting pitcher, Will Irvin, was among the players ejected and will miss the first game.

In Raymond, Northeast lost 12-2 to Hinds. Game 2 starts today at 1 p.m.

Region 23 softball: ICC saw its season come to an end with a 5-4 loss to Pearl River on Friday in Clinton. The Lady Indians (28-24) tied it with four runs in the top of the seventh but lost on a Baleigh Volking home run.

Mississippi Gulf Coast and East Central play for the Region 23 title today
